P: Raw Details & Denoise For Fujifilm S3/S5 Pro Cameras

  • October 8, 2024
  • 5 replies
  • 481 views

A very niche request at this point in time (more than 20 years after the release of one of these cameras) but I'd love to see Raw Details & Denoise come to the Raw files produced by the Fuji S3 and S5 pro cameras.

 

These cameras have spectacular sensors with wild dynamic range (even by todays standards) but the one thing they lack is resolution. While "Super Resolution" is available for these files, I find Raw Details & Denoise create more percieved detail in my images.

Thus I would be overjoyed if there was a way to make this happen for the few of us still putting these old treasures to use!

Researching on-line on the FinePix S3. Bring us:

 

  • CCD, not a CMOS Sensor
  • CCD Sensor is unique compared to other CCD sensors (Ref 1)
  • Low Pass Filter over the Sensor? Is it a BAYER ????
  • Not sure if this can be seen as a BAYER sensor (filter)
  • Defiantly not a X-TRANS Sensor
  • If not a BAYEr or a X-TRANS then the Demosaicing does not support AI-Denoise

 

LrC AI DeNoise will at this time only support Bayer and X-Trans RAW Sensors. (REF 2)
